As a homeowner, it's essential to understand the importance of flood insurance. Unlike other types of insurance, flood coverage is not typically included in standard homeowners' policies. This means that if your home is damaged due to flooding, you may be left with significant financial losses unless you have separate flood insurance.
In fact, according to the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P), one inch of floodwater can cause over $5,000 worth of damage. With this in mind, it's crucial to consider the risks and take proactive steps to protect your investment.
When it comes to flood insurance, understanding your flood zone is critical. Flood zones are designated based on the risk of flooding in a given area, with Zone A being the highest-risk and Zone X being the lowest.
As a homeowner, it's essential to determine which flood zone you reside in and take steps to mitigate any potential risks. This may involve installing flood-control measures or elevating your home.
